Tiruchengode is located in the state of Tamil Nadu, India, at coordinates 11.38016, 77.89444. It lies in the southern part of the country and falls within the Asia/Kolkata timezone. The city is known for its significant religious sites, particularly the Tiruchengode Arthanareeshwarar Temple, which attracts many pilgrims and tourists.
The temple is dedicated to the deity Arthanareeshwarar, a form of Lord Shiva, and is situated on a hillock, providing a panoramic view of the surrounding area. Tiruchengode serves as a regional hub for trade and agriculture, contributing to the local economy. Its strategic location makes it an important point for connecting various towns and transport routes in Tamil Nadu.
Timezone in Tiruchengode
Tiruchengode operates on Indian Standard Time, which is UTC+5:30. This means that it is five and a half hours ahead of Coordinated Universal Time. India does not observe daylight saving time, so the UTC offset remains consistent throughout the year.
Unlike regions that shift their clocks seasonally, Tiruchengode maintains the same time year-round. When considering the time difference with the United States, it varies significantly depending on the specific location. For example, New York operates on UTC-5 during standard time, making Tiruchengode ten hours and thirty minutes ahead.
Conversely, Los Angeles, which is on UTC-8, is thirteen hours and thirty minutes behind Tiruchengode. This substantial difference makes synchronous communication challenging, particularly during early morning or late-night hours in the U.S. The best time to contact someone in Tiruchengode would be between 9 AM and 6 PM local time, which corresponds to 10:30 PM to 8:30 AM in New York and 6:30 PM to 4:30 AM in Los Angeles.
Compared to other major cities in the region like Chennai and Coimbatore, Tiruchengode shares the same UTC+5:30 timezone, simplifying communication across these locations.

Practical Information for Visitors
Tiruchengode, located in Tamil Nadu, is accessible via various transportation options. The nearest airport is in Coimbatore, about 90 kilometers away, offering domestic flights. For those traveling by train, Tiruchengode has its own railway station with connections to major cities in Tamil Nadu.
Buses are also available, with frequent services from nearby towns and cities like Salem and Erode. The climate in Tiruchengode is typically hot and dry, with temperatures often exceeding 30 degrees Celsius during the summer months from March to June. The monsoon season, occurring from June to September, brings moderate rainfall, while winter, from November to February, features cooler temperatures, making it the most pleasant time to visit.
When visiting Tiruchengode, it’s advisable to dress in light, breathable clothing due to the warm weather. Carrying water bottles and staying hydrated is essential, especially during the summer. Visitors should also take time to explore the local temples, such as the Arulmigu Periya Mariamman Temple, and try the local cuisine, which is known for its flavorful dishes.
